
Harry Potter has come to be one of the very famous modern day epics. It is a series of 7 books, each one an epic initself, and the first six have been made into movies. First of all, each book is very lengthy, which is a characteristic of an epic. It is about a young wizard, Harry, who after losing his parents finds out that he is a wizard and an evil wizard, Voldemort, is set out to kill him. This may seem silly to some people, but in the book it is a very serious situation. It is life or death and it has national significance to the wizarding community. If Voldemort is not stopped he will kill Harry and anyone else who is not a pureblood wizard or witch. In the last book there is a huge war in which the hero, Harry Potter, ends up winning. It is also composed of many individual fights between Harry and Voldemort. Harry Potter is considered an epic because of all these characteristics.
